I gave up looking for an all in one helmet so I have two main ones. A half with hidden pull down shield which I like, shield helps a little if I get stuck in a little rain shower, and a full faced for long highway trips (both HD branded). Have an HD modular that I like and used on a two week trip and brought along the half helmet for local riding. Bought the full face hoping it would be a little quieter but it isn't.

The Pilot helmet is definitely cool looking but I don't think it would work me (just my opinion).

As far as noise levels go, you won't get any kind of noticeable improvement until you get into the $600+ high end stuff like Schuberth's. Tried one a few times and they are very very nice but I just had trouble spending that much when the noise levels I live will now really don't bother me much.

The secret to lower noise on helmets is how the seal out noise from around the neck. The Schuberth's do that well.

I have the Scorpion Covert, a version of the same basic 3-1 helmet. I use it in the 3/4 and full modes. Full face is good for rain, sand, small stones, wind, cold etc. Although it does not offer true full face impact protection. I like the helmet in 3/4 mode without the removable ear cushion. It is not as hot and helps keep the bees out of my chinstrap near the ears and I think it does lower wind noise somewhat versus 1/2. Then I just keep the full face piece in the saddle bag for when needed. Very quick and easy to convert.
